Elton John and Stevie Wonder unveil joint title, « Finish Line »
« It’s one of the best recordings I have ever made », said Elton John of his new album Lockdown Sessions
More than 35 years after single released in 1985, « That’s What Friends Are For », Elton john and Stevie Wonder got together on « Finish Line », the last single from John’s upcoming LP, The Lockdown Sessions.
The music legends – who had already collaborated on « I Guess That’s Why They Call It the Blues » (with Wonder on harmonica) – also recruited the choir. Sunday Service by Kanye West and the producer Andrew Watt for this single which marks the first “real” duet between John and Wonder.

« I couldn’t be prouder of ‘Finish Line’ – I would even go so far as to say it’s one of the best recordings I’ve ever made »John said in a statement.
“Stevie’s voice is as good as it was back then, when I first heard him – he looks like he’s 17 again, he sings with pure joy and amazing exuberance. Andrew Watt did an incredible job on the production. It was a magical process. I’ve always enjoyed working with Stevie, and I’m delighted that after fifty years of friendship, we can finally make a true duo. He’s always been so nice and gentle to me, and his talent is so obvious it just becomes ridiculous. When we listen to what he does vocally on ‘Finish Line’, we tell ourselves that there is a real genius there. «
Wonder added: “It is both a joy and an honor to sing, play the piano and the harmonica for Elton. He is truly one of the great minds of music, life, friendship and love that I have encountered on this journey of life! Elton, whoever will hear your voice singing « Finish Line » will hear and feel your wisdom, your pain, your soul, your love, but also your resilience… I love it! Congratulations to you and our music, our friendship, our song (…) forever and ever! Long live Sir Elton John! «
The Lockdown Sessions arrive on 22 october (via Mercury Records). The LP includes collaborations with Dua Lipa (« Cold Heart »), Eddie Vedder, Stevie Nicks, Lil Nas X, Miley Cyrus, Nicki Minaj, Young Thug, Charlie Puth, and many more.
